Lactamide

Lactamide logo #21000 Lactamide is an amide derived from lactic acid. It is a white crystalline solid with a melting point of 73-76 °C. Lactamide can be prepared by the catalytic hydration of lactonitrile. ...

Lactamide

Lactamide logo #21002• (n.) An acid amide derived from lactic acid, and obtained as a white crystalline substance having a neutral reaction. It is metameric with alanine.
